Jessikah Richardson Killed in Killeen Motorcycle Crash at Watercrest Drive and Bachelor Button Boulevard

Killeen, Texas (November 26, 2023) – A woman was killed Friday afternoon in a motorcycle crash in Killeen, according to the police.

The fatal crash happened around 4:15 p.m., November 24, at the intersection of Watercrest Drive and Bachelor Button Boulevard.

Police said a 2022 Chevrolet pickup truck was stopped in the inside westbound lane of Watercrest Drive and was waiting for eastbound traffic to clear so it could turn southbound on Bachelor Button Boulevard.

While the pickup truck was waiting, a 2018 Chevrolet SUV rear-ended the pickup truck, sending it into the eastbound lane of Watercrest Drive.

A 2008 Kawasaki motorcycle, with two people, was traveling in the eastbound lane of Watercrest and it crashed into the pickup truck.

The passenger on the motorcycle was thrown over the pickup truck and onto the road.

The drivers of the pickup truck and SUV were taken to Advent Hospital where they were treated and released.

The driver of the motorcycle was airlifted to Baylor Scott and White Hospital in critical condition.

The passenger of the motorcycle, 34-year-old Jessikah Richardson, was pronounced dead at the scene.

No other information was available.

The police are investigating the crash.
